Accompanying blogpost: The Scorecard Approach: How to improve SEO performance without waiting for months


How do you improve SEO performance when there are so many factors that can make a big difference to how effective it is? Because the answer to this question isn’t always clear, companies spend a lot of time, and huge amounts of money each year, to improve and optimize their SEO.

Unfortunately, when a lot of companies get started on their SEO, they spend far too much time focusing on the minutiae instead of making meaningful changes. This can set them back months, costing them both money and customers.

But by using a scorecard to measure and track the areas that contribute to improved SEO performance, we have been able to prioritize actions that drive meaningful growth in trials and demos for our clients.

By not focusing on vanity metrics like search volume or traffic, we are able to regularly improve ROI for our client’s investment in SEO.
